Step-by-Step Guide to Finding the Doge Emoji in WeChat
Open WeChat and start a chat: Launch the WeChat app on your mobile device or desktop computer and open a chat with any contact.
Access the emoji panel: Tap the emoji icon located in the bottom-left corner of the chat window. This will open the emoji panel.
Navigate to the "Search" tab: Click on the "Search" tab located at the bottom of the emoji panel.
Type "Doge": In the search bar, type "Doge" and press enter.
Select the Doge emoji: A list of matching emojis will appear. Select the official Doge emoji, which should be the first one on the list, featuring the Shiba Inu dog with the iconic "Doge" text above its head.
The Significance of Dogecoin and its Emoji
Dogecoin, a cryptocurrency created in 2013 as a joke, has gained immense popularity in recent years. Its unique meme-based identity and strong community support have made it a force to be reckoned with in the crypto world. The Doge emoji has become an integral part of Dogecoin's online presence, representing the spirit of fun, camaraderie, and unwavering support within the community.
